Did a restretch in a home that was built in 2013, Modular in design, but built on site.
Everything was good except the initial stretching. The edges looked good, the spacing of the tackstrip to the wall and transitions to bathrooms and the entries and kitchens were good.................. just wasn't stretched tight. I got well over an inch of stretch in one direction, then an additional 1/2 half inch or more stretch the opposite direction.
Had to stretch two directions because of the open layout of the place.

Got 8 hours into the job and something that looked impossible turned out really nice.

I had a close call last week on a job.
The customer ripped up their own hardwood and we laid 3/8” underlayment and LVT.
The customer could not cut close to his new cabinets (that were just installed )...so the store volunteered me to use my toe kick saw and cut around the perimeter of the cabinets and remove the remaining hardwood ( for free)
My toe kick saw only cuts about 90%of the way through the 3/4”hardwood .
I had one piece hanging on for dear life.
I took my big flat bar and was prying it up with all my might. The piece flew up and hit me in the cheek / eye. It felt like I was punched in the face. I put my hand on on my face and felt blood.
I had a 1/2” wide gash below my eye.
Now a have a nice black eye , like I was beat like a red headed stepchild.
I was lucky it did not get my eye.
I bought a 3 pack of safety glasses yesterday.
